Graduated cylinder
A graduated cylinder is a common measuring apparatus used to measure the volume of liquids accurately. It is a tall, narrow container with volume markings along its side to indicate the amount of liquid present.
The normal method of measuring the volume of a liquid is with a graduated cylinder. If you pour the liquid into a graduated cylinder, you can then read the volume off of the markings (or graduations) on the cylinder. The most accurate way to measure the volume of a liquid in a container is by using a graduated cylinder. Fill the cylinder with the liquid and read the measurement at the bottom of the meniscus, the curved surface of the liquid. This method provides precise volume measurements.
